Main issues, as the Inspector framed them
- The effect of the proposed development on the character and appearance of the area
What decided it
The proposed development would appear as an overly-prominent and visually intrusive feature in the street scene due to its substantial footprint, pitched-roof height, and siting close to the front boundary fence, conflicting with the established pattern of development and the open character of the area.
Plan policies cited: Policy OS2, Policy OS4
